Step back in time with this 1969 Jim Beam Lombard Centennial Decanter, a beautifully crafted collectible celebrating the 100-year anniversary of Lombard, Illinois (1869-1969). This hand-painted Regal China decanter features intricate lilac flowers and green foliage—a tribute to Lombard’s nickname, the “Lilac Village.”
Designed as a limited-edition commemorative bottle, this decanter is crafted from genuine Regal China and showcases a unique purple, pinecone-style stopper. The front displays the official Centennial emblem, while the reverse side highlights a historic Illinois map with notable cities. The gold label at the base reads: ✅ Kentucky Straight Bourbon Whiskey ✅ Aged 100 months ✅ 86 Proof
